Cupressus sempervirens ‘Pyramidalis’, the Italian Cypress is a narrow almost pencil-like coniferous tree with dark green foliage and prickly brown cones. Very architectural. It is tolerant of poor soils and grows to its full potential in a sunny spot. It will grow quite happily in a container as long as it has regular watering. Clip regularly to maintain a compact, neat appearance. Water well before planting and regularly until established. We recommend using a mycrorrhizal fungi when planting for a healthier and more dense root system. Eventual Size: Up to 4 metres, but can be pruned.
